Einde van PHP 7.4 en 8.0 komt dichterbij

Einde van PHP 7.4 en 8.0 komt dichterbij

Geschreven op 01-05-2023 door Sander Cruiming
Categorieën: PHP

Einde van PHP 7.4 en 8.0 komt dichterbij

Het is een terugkerend onderwerp in de hostingwereld: het komen en gaan van PHP versies. Later dit jaar zullen we afscheid gaan nemen van PHP versies 7.4 en 8.0. PHP versies 8.1 en 8.2 blijven dan over. In deze blogpost kun je meer lezen over de details en planning. We hebben hierbij rekening gehouden met de feedback die we tijdens het uitfaseren van de vorige PHP versies hebben ontvangen.

PHP 7.4 + 8.1 verdwijnen; 8.1 + 8.2 blijven over

Momenteel kun je de volgende vier PHP versies gebruiken op onze servers: 7.4, 8.0, 8.1 en 8.2. Omdat PHP versie 7.4 niet meer wordt ondersteund en verouderd is, zullen we deze versie gaan verwijderen op onze servers. Later dit jaar stopt ook de ondersteuning op PHP 8.0, dus ook deze versie zullen we gaan verwijderen. Je kunt aan het einde van het jaar dus alleen nog PHP versies 8.1 en 8.2 op onze servers gebruiken.

Waarom?

De PHP organisatie brengt regelmatig nieuwe PHP versies uit. In elke nieuwe versie zijn veiligheidslekken gedicht, nieuwe functies toegevoegd, en is de snelheid verbeterd. De ondersteuning voor PHP versie 7.4 is inmiddels afgelopen, en die voor PHP 8.0 stopt later dit jaar. Dit betekent dat veiligheidslekken niet meer worden gedicht. Om te voorkomen dat we gevaar lopen om te worden gehackt, is het noodzakelijk dat er wordt overgestapt naar een nieuwere versie.

Hoe vindt deze wijziging plaats?

We snappen dat dit soort wijzigingen impact kunnen hebben op je website(s), en daarom doen we er alles aan om de wijziging zo soepel mogelijk te laten verlopen. We hebben 2 aparte processen, afhankelijk van of je een reseller bent met een groot aantal websites of een klant met 1 of een klein aantal websites.

Reseller met meerdere websites

  1. Je krijgt van ons een mail met een lijst van al jouw websites die momenteel nog PHP 7.4 of 8.0 gebruiken. In deze mail staat tevens een datum waarop wij deze hostingpakketten gaan omzetten naar PHP 8.1.
  2. Op de genoemde datum zetten we de websites om naar PHP 8.1. Direct na het omzetten, testen wij of de website nog werkt. Dit doen we door de website in een browser te bezoeken. Mocht de website niet werken, dan noteren we deze en zetten we de PHP versie weer terug.
  3. Je krijgt van ons een mail met een lijst van websites die we niet konden omzetten naar PHP 8.1. Je krijgt dan enkele weken de tijd om deze websites geschikt te maken voor de nieuwe PHP versie. De websites die je geschikt hebt gemaakt, kun je via het cPanel control panel alvast omzetten naar PHP 8.1.
  4. Enkele weken later zullen we opnieuw alles website die ingesteld staan op PHP 7.4/8.0 wijzigen naar PHP 8.1, waarbij er geen mogelijkheid meer zal zijn om deze terug te zetten.

Klant met 1 of een klein aantal websites

  1. Je krijgt per website een mail van ons om je te informeren dat je deze website gebruik maakt van PHP 7.4 of 8.0. Je moet dan deze website updaten om het geschikt te maken voor PHP 8.1.
  2. We zetten enige tijd na deze e-mail de websites gefaseerd om naar PHP 8.1. Direct na het omzetten, testen wij of de website nog werkt. Dit doen we door de website in een browser te bezoeken.
  3. Mocht je website niet werken op PHP 8.1, dan mailen we je hierover. Je krijgt dan enkele weken de tijd om je website alsnog geschikt te maken.
  4. Enkele weken later zullen we je website opnieuw omzetten naar PHP 8.1, waarbij er geen mogelijkheid meer zal zijn om deze terug te zetten.

Wat moet ik doen?

Indien je een CMS systeem zoals WordPress, Joomla, Drupal of PrestaShop gebruikt, zorg er voor dat je hebt geupdate naar een recente versie. Denk daarbij ook aan het updaten van de plugins en thema's die je gebruikt. Als je een ander systeem gebruikt, of indien je een website hebt laten maken door een website-bouwer - informeer dan bij die partij of je website geschikt is voor PHP 8.1 of hoger.

Kan ik testen of mijn website geschikt is voor PHP 8.1 of hoger?

Dat kan! Je kunt in het cPanel control panel van je hostingpakket via de optie “Select PHP version” de versie van je pakket nu al op 8.1 of hoger zetten. Mocht  je site dan niet meer werken, dan kun je de versie direct weer terugzetten.

Nieuwere PHP versies testen op een aparte staging-omgeving

Wil je liever op een aparte omgeving testen of je website geschikt is voor de nieuwere PHP versies, en eventueel daar ook aan je website bouwen om het geschikt te maken - zonder dat je huidige productie-website in gevaar komt? Dan hebben we een geintegreerde staging-optie beschikbaar. Meer informatie hierover kun je vinden op: https://www.xxlhosting.nl/staging

Nog vragen?

Als je nog vragen hebt, dan zitten we voor je klaar. Je kunt ons mailen op support@xxlhosting.nl of bellen op 088-0006666.